what does the phrase"between 7.2 and 7.6, inclusive" mean?

Respuesta :

melanie70503 melanie70503
  • 24-10-2017
The phrase gives you an interval where the extremes are included.

The intervals may be indicated in several ways. 
 7.2 ≤ x ≤ 7.6
